Princeton's WordNet4.0 / 1 vote

  1. gambit, ploynoun

    an opening remark intended to secure an advantage for the speaker

    Synonyms:
    gambit, stratagem

  2. ploy, gambit, stratagemnoun

    a maneuver in a game or conversation

    Synonyms:
    dodge, gambit, contrivance, stratagem
